Output 63e91c3821f97e861d21b08dce4cff8fd540d67bff50c2ee2073b7d5f49673d5:1

value
2891963897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f527e949571f41106712b3280768b3d6061ae30 OP_EQUALVERIFY OP_CHECKSIG
address
16mpPuELHw6Jvo81XqibnuiM1YKdakA7jg
transaction
63e91c3821f97e861d21b08dce4cff8fd540d67bff50c2ee2073b7d5f49673d5
spent
true